117.info
人生若只如初见

Teradata如何保证数据的一致性和完整性

Teradata通过以下方式保证数据的一致性和完整性:

  1. ACID事务: Teradata使用ACID(原子性、一致性、隔离性和持久性)事务来确保数据操作的一致性和完整性。这意味着数据操作要么完全成功,要么完全失败,以确保数据始终处于一致的状态。

  2. 锁定机制: Teradata使用锁定机制来确保数据在并发操作中的一致性。通过锁定数据行或数据表,可以防止其他用户同时对同一数据进行修改,从而保证数据的完整性。

  3. 数据校验和约束: Teradata支持数据校验和约束,如唯一约束、主键约束、外键约束等,以确保数据的完整性。这些约束可以在数据库层面强制执行数据的一致性。

  4. 数据备份与恢复: Teradata提供数据备份和恢复功能,可以定期备份数据,并在意外情况下恢复数据,以确保数据的完整性和可靠性。

  5. 数据审计和监控: Teradata提供数据审计和监控功能,可以跟踪数据的变更历史,监控数据访问权限,以确保数据的一致性和安全性。

通过以上方式,Teradata能够有效地保证数据的一致性和完整性,确保用户可以安全可靠地访问和操作数据。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e704AzsICQ5fDVQ.html

推荐文章

  • teradata查看表结构的方法是什么

    在Teradata中,可以使用以下方法之一来查看表的结构: 使用SHOW TABLE命令:可以使用SHOW TABLE命令来查看表的详细信息,包括表的列名、数据类型、长度等。示例命...

  • 怎么查看teradata表能不能访问

    要查看Teradata表是否能访问,可以执行以下步骤: 登录到Teradata数据库的控制台或使用Teradata SQL Assistant。 使用Teradata的系统数据库DBC(Database Contro...

  • teradata表所占空间怎么查看

    要查看Teradata表所占空间,可以使用以下方法之一: 使用Teradata SQL Assistant或Teradata Studio连接到Teradata数据库,并执行以下SQL查询:
    SELECT Data...

  • teradata修改表名的方法是什么

    在Teradata中,您可以使用`RENAME TABLE`语句来修改表名。以下是修改表名的方法:RENAME TABLE old_table_name TO new_table_name;请将上述语句中的`old_table_n...

  • Teradata提供哪些数据可视化和报表功能

    Teradata提供了一系列数据可视化和报表功能,包括: Teradata Vantage Analyst:提供了自助式数据探索和可视化工具,帮助用户快速生成数据报表并进行数据分析。 ...

  • Teradata如何处理时间序列数据和空间数据

    Teradata是一个强大的数据仓库解决方案,可以处理各种类型的数据,包括时间序列数据和空间数据。在处理时间序列数据时,Teradata提供了丰富的函数和工具,可以对...

  • 如何在MariaDB中实现自动化任务和定时作业

    在MariaDB中实现自动化任务和定时作业可以使用以下两种方法: 使用事件调度器(Event Scheduler):MariaDB提供了一个内置的事件调度器功能,可以在数据库中创建...

  • MariaDB中如何配置和优化内存使用

    要配置和优化MariaDB的内存使用,可以通过以下步骤进行: 配置innodb_buffer_pool_size:这是MariaDB中最重要的内存参数之一,它控制InnoDB存储引擎使用的内存量...